Oris Calobra Limited Edition

PROFESSIONAL WATCHES | 15. Aug 2013 15:42 |

Oris recently introduced the Calobra Limited Edition, which is essentially a special race themed version of the Oris Artix GT Chronograph. Presented in a 44 mm stainless steel case, the Calobra has a ceramic bezel with a minutes scale. The sapphire crystal is domed and …
